What are the best high-altitude restaurants in Les 2 Alpes?

The highest in the resort: Le refuge des Glaciers

Le Refuge des Glaciers is the highest restaurant in Les 2 Alpes and one of the highest in Europe at 3200 metres. It offers an exceptional view of the Ecrins National Park and the 2 Alpes glacier, the best view in the resort.

The Refuge des Glaciers offers two types of service: self-service and bistronomic. Although it is not easily accessible for deliveries, all the food is cooked on site.

In the afternoons, you'll find a festive atmosphere in the bar with DJ entertainment to enjoy your mulled wine.

A reference on the crests : La Patache Bar Restaurant

At an altitude of 2100 metres, head for this mountain chalet with its lovely south-facing terrace filled with chiliennes. It serves specialities such as the famous tartiflette and grilled meat, as well as crêpes and pastries. For afternoon nibbles, La Patache offers a snack service. You can spend a pleasant moment in the sun with an incredible view of the mountains. The atmosphere is friendly and family-friendly.

With a view of the Snowpark: Le Chalet La Toura

In the heart of the slopes with pedestrian access, Le Chalet La Toura is ideal for chilling out while watching snowboarders and skiers put on a show in the Snowpark. If you're feeling a bit chilly after a morning's skiing, you'll be happy to have lunch by the huge fireplace.

The mountain bistro: La Troika

A small hut on the summit of Pied-Moutet at an altitude of 2100 metres, where you can eat oysters, lobster, octopus and drink champagne. An alternative for those who are tired of eating raclette or fondue every day. The refuge also offers evening events with a round trip by gondola, aperitif, meal and live music. You can admire the view of the 2 Alpes resort illuminated.

For gourmets : Le Diable au Coeur

For a memorable meal of refined cuisine at an altitude of 2400 metres, book a table at Le Diable au Coeur. The chef, Marc-Henry Mazure, has a fine Michelin-starred background. With his own restaurant, he has a 16/20 rating in the Gault de Millau gastronomic guide. So you can be sure of a good meal while enjoying a unique panoramic view of La Muzelle. Don't forget to book.
